What You Will Do

  • Be the dedicated finance partner to R&D and G&A leadership, owning the financial relationship with the Engineering, Product, Design, HR, Legal, and Finance teams
  • Develop and maintain headcount and operating expense plans for R&D and G&A, building and maintaining bottoms-up models that drive cost bases
  • Support strategic resource allocation decisions, helping R&D leaders evaluate build vs. buy tradeoffs, team sizing decisions, and investment prioritization
  • Drive the annual planning and ongoing forecasting cycles for R&D and G&A, translating business priorities into financial plans and owning the forecast-to-actuals variance process
  • Bring structure to ambiguous investment questions, evaluating complex, qualitative problems and returning clear financial framing and a point of view

What We Are Looking For

  • 3-5 years of experience in investment banking, strategic finance, or consulting, ideally with some exposure to technology companies or organizations where headcount is the primary cost driver
  • Strong financial modeling skills, with the ability to build clean, flexible headcount or opex models from scratch
  • Good judgment about what level of precision a given decision actually requires, knowing when to build the model and when a back-of-envelope answer is better
  • Genuinely curious about how product and engineering organizations work, with a desire to understand what drives team structure, why infrastructure costs scale, and what makes a people investment pay off
  • Ability to build trust quickly with non-finance partners, communicating complex ideas and driving financial rigor
